This fixes the bug described in #19713 (and double-checked against the SDK integration test, which now passes with this change). A sync response must be returned immediately if a room subscription configuration change caused a new non-empty response (checked with if response in the code) to be produced.

Just to make sure I'm following this logic, we use now_token here because we already checked for data between from_token -> now_token with the first current_sync_for_user(...) call above and found nothing. So we can save trying to lookup anything in that range and jump from now_token -> token after waiting

Feels like this deserves a comment as an optimization. Something along the lines of from_token.stream_token still being the right answer but we can save ... because ...
